Descripción general
Ubicación del establecimiento
The Radstock Hotel de Radstock está a menos de 15 minutos en coche de Thermae Bath Spa y Baños romanos. Además, este hotel se encuentra a 14,8 km de Bath Abbey y a 14,9 km de Jane Austen Centre.
Habitaciones
Te sentirás como en tu propia casa en cualquiera de las 11 habitaciones. La conexión a Internet wifi gratis te mantendrá en contacto con los tuyos; también podrás ver tu programa favorito en el televisor con canales digitales. Entre las comodidades, se incluyen cafetera y tetera y tabla de planchar con plancha.
Servicios
Con jardín donde descansar y comodidades como conexión a Internet wifi gratis y asistencia turística (adquisición de entradas), ¡no te faltará de nada!
Para comer
En The Radstock Hotel tienes un restaurante a tu disposición para comer algo. Qué mejor forma de acabar el día que con una bebida en el bar o lounge. Se ofrece un desayuno inglés todos los días de 7:30 a 9:30 con un coste adicional.
Servicios de negocios y otros
Hay un aparcamiento sin asistencia gratuito disponible.
